Title | ArtificialFastqGenerator |
Short Description | Ouputs artificial FASTQ files derived from a reference genome. |
Long Description | Ouputs artificial FASTQ files derived from a reference genome. |
Homepage | https://sourceforge.net/projects/artfastqgen/ |
Citations | Frampton M, Houlston R, Generation of artificial FASTQ files to evaluate the performance of next-generation sequencing pipelines., PLoS One, 01-01-2012 [ Abstract, cited in PMC ] |
